Pineapple Punch Recipe
  • Prep: 10 min. + chilling
  • Yield: 30 Servings
10 10

Ingredients

  • 2 cups sugar
  • 2-1/2 cups boiling water
  • 1 bottle (48 ounces) grapefruit juice
  • 1 can (46 ounces) orange juice
  • 1 can (46 ounces) pineapple juice
  • 1 cup lemon juice
  • 2 liters lemon-lime soda, chilled

Directions

  • In a large bowl, dissolve sugar in water. Add juices. Refrigerate for 2 hours or until chilled. Just before serving, stir in soda. Yield: 7-1/2 quarts.

Nutritional Facts 1 serving (1 cup) equals 148 calories, trace fat (trace saturated fat), 0 cholesterol, 9 mg sodium, 37 g carbohydrate, trace fiber, 1 g protein.
